You are viewing an old version of this page. View the current version.

Compare with Current View Page History

« Previous Version 3 Next »

NOTE THAT the information mentioned on this page is still in progress and may not be fully implemented yet.

Building from sources

Checkout sources:

$ svn co https://svn.apache.org/repos/asf/sqoop/branches/sqoop2

Then, change to Sqoop2 directory and build them:

$ cd sqoop2
$ mvn install

Creating distribution

Now build and package Sqoop2 as distribution:

$ mvn package -Pdist

This process will create a directory and a tarball under dist/target directory. The directory (named sqoop-2.0.0-SNAPSHOT as of this writing) contains necessary binaries to run Sqoop2 and its structure looks something like

--+ bin --+ sqoop
  | 
  + conf --+ sqoop_bootstrap.properties
  |        |
  |        +- sqoop.properties
  |
  + server --+ bin --+ setenv.sh
  |          |
  |          + webapps --+ sqoop.war
  |
  + sqoop-client.jar
  |
  + sqoop-common.jar

As part of this process, a copy of Tomcat server is also downloaded and put under the server directory in the above structure.

Starting Sqoop2 server

  • No labels